Huynh Thuy Le Ancient House
A restored early 20th-century merchant house in Sa Dec blending French and Vietnamese design, tied to Marguerite Duras's novel The Lover.
Overview
Built in the early 1900s, Huynh Thuy Le Ancient House in Sa Dec combines French colonial architectural details with a traditional Vietnamese wooden interior, and is best known as the real-life home associated with the relationship at the centre of Marguerite Duras's novel The Lover. The house has been carefully restored and is open as a small museum, with much of its original furniture and layout intact.
A compact but well-preserved stop, easily combined with a wider visit to Sa Dec's flower-growing districts.
